Abstract

The present invention refers to a Parabolic Cylindrical Collector which in a more descriptive way refers to a collector, concentrator and converter of solar energy into thermal energy by means of a parabolic cylindrical surface with a transparent cover integral with an absorber tube of different geometries and compact, efficient and affordable support structures for the concentrator. The purpose of the present invention is to provide a novel solar collector with a parabolic cylinder concentration which is affordable, easily manufactured and practically with no maintenance. The novel solar collector includes three different and cost-effective structures which allow the absorber tube to be fixed, the transparent cover of the reflective surface and the dust and rain absorber tube to be maintained as well as different geometries in the absorber tube for obtaining a better optical and thermal behaviour of the solar collector. The continuous interest in this type of technology is explained by the high potential achieved by producing thermal energy and generating electric power in a sustainable manner and increasing the efficiency in the cogeneration systems upon producing electric, calorific and frigorific power simultaneously, protecting the environment and obtaining economic benefits recommended for satisfying different needs of thermal energy of low and medium temperature (50°C to 250°C) in the residential commercial, industrial, energetic, agricultural and cattle sectors. This is an excellent option for the systems that generate solar vapour, for solar desalination systems and refrigeration units and air conditioning systems activated by thermal energy.
